Baltimore scientists search for cause, treatment for hoarding

Jack Samuels, Ph.D, associate professor in the Department of Psychiatry and Behavioral Sciences at Johns Hopkins Medical Institutions, is at the forefront of the U.S. scientific community’s efforts to understand the causes of hoarding and to devise an affordable treatment. The piles of paper on a table in his office are part of a current grant proposal he is preparing. (Amy Davis, Baltimore Sun)
